如何从请求头部角度js中删除cookie

时间:2016-08-22 07:28:58

标签: javascript angularjs cookies

您如何从

设置的请求标头中删除Cookie
$http.defaults.headers.post['X-CSRFToken'] = $cookies.csrftoken;

在标题中显示为

  

接受application / json Accept-Encoding gzip,deflate   Accept-Language en-US,en; q = 0.5 Connection keep-alive

     

Cookie JSESSIONID = F215EF9C41E8D897F103751DE8EC833C;   AWSELB = 8BE3A51B068B8505EFF78592B3B122EBDC441C205CA70B58   4B154F43BD43ED2709E4137E8584EF75C8333E4C3088A0DCFCDEE1397E017F44B3036ABCFD1C213CB95EBEAF1D

1 个答案:

答案 0 :(得分:0)

Cookie标头不是X-CSRFToken标头。

这是两个不同的标题。 你可以使用withCredentials

$httpProvider.defaults.withCredentials = false;

但正如MDN中所述,它只会对跨源请求生效:

  

设置withCredentials对同站点请求没有影响